Wichita Blue Rocky Mountain Juniper, excellent choice for a formal landscape vertical accent or screen.
Wichita Blue Juniperus scopulorum, commonly called Rocky Mountain juniper or Colorado red cedar is a narrow upright selection which makes it a perfect tree for smaller spaces, it has rope-like ascending foliage, and color blends that are silvery blue. Similar to the Blue arrow Juniper. This an excellent choice for a formal landscape vertical accent or screen. Wichita Blue Juniper are one of the most popular evergreen trees to use on your landscape, is very low maintenance and easy to care for, does not require pruning, it can maintain its pyramidal shape as it matures. Wichita Blue are extremely versatile, long lasting evergreen, deer resistant and can provide many different uses such as privacy screens, hedges, or to enhance the entrance of your home. Wichita Blue will shine in full sun and can invite birds to nest along their branches. PLANT HARDINESS ZONES AND SPECIFICATIONS
Grow Zones: 3-8
Growth Rate: 1-2ft/Year
Mature Height: 10-15ft
Mature Width: 406ft
Growth form: Columnar
Foliage Color: Blue
Soil Conditions: Wide range of soils

Care & Maintenance
Care Guide
PLANTING AND CARE OUTDOORS - Planting recommendations, select an area with FULL SUN, Wichita Blue are easily grown in a wide range of soils, including clay, alkaline and compacted soils, avoid wet soggy soils, once established Wichita Blue is highly adaptable and deer and resistant. When it's time to plant your tree, Dig a hole approximately twice as wide as your new plant's root ball and deep enough so that the top of the root ball is parallel with the ground level, this is very important, planting the tree deeper than the original top soil line may severely damage the tree. Place the plant in the hole and ensure that it is situated upright, use the excavated soil to back fill around the root ball, tamp down to ensure air pockets are eliminated, thoroughly soak with a hose as you fill in the dirt. Take great care to not leave any gaps or air spaces around the root ball. A 2-3 inch layer of organic hardwood mulch is strongly recommended, it will help retain moisture and discourage weed growth. Apply the mulch over the entire planting area.
WATER your Wichita Blue Juniper deeply and regularly during the first growing season to establish a strong root system, increase frequency during extremely hot days, you should always verify the top 2-3 inches of soil, if dry to the touch is time to water, you can reduce reduce frequency of watering once it is established.
FERTILIZE your cypress trees during spring before new growth begins, Applying a slow-release, 180 days duration, well balance fertilizer is probably the simplest solution and least expensive.
PRUNING the Wichita Blue is not necessary, it will maintain its columnar growth habit naturally.
